Medical Labs - how are they used? - Night - Feb 9, 2025 Welcome to a quick guide on the purpose of the laboratories. Laboratories can be acquired from Doctors, at a market price of $1,000. They're used to craft multiple different items using ingredients gathered through various different professions. Currently, you can make the following using the laboratory: Poison Vials* Health Kits * We won't disclose the recipe for poison vials as this should be discovered IC. To start out, place your laboratory down. Make sure you keep it safe though - if it takes enough damage, it will explode and start a fire! The laboratory will only work if you use items and feed them into the laboratory. If they're just in your inventory, it won't see them. Use each of the items in the recipe so they end up being placed in front of you, and feed them into the laboratory. They should disappear. Once you've matched the requirements of the recipe, press E on the laboratory to start the process. You'll then hear a mechanical whirring sound, and if you press E on the laboratory again, it will confirm the laboratory is running. The blue glow outlining the laboratory will also disappear. You can choose whether to input multiple ingredients - however only one item can be produced at a time. The laboratory will remember the ingredients for the next time round. After the production time of the recipe has passed, the whirring sound will stop and the blue glow outlining the laboratory will reappear. This means the process has finished! Press E on the laboratory to claim the item you've just crafted. As the laboratory has more recipes added, we'll continue to expand on this guide! |
